shell - 如何从 Heroku 获取所有 ENV 变量(包括内部变量)

标签 shell heroku environment-variables heroku-cli

如何获取 HEROKU 特定的 ENV 变量? (例如$HEROKU_API_KEY_ENC)

我正在编写一个构建包来对应用程序部署执行一些操作(不是 dyno 重新启动,只是部署),但我需要知道此时哪些变量可用。

我知道我可以访问自己的环境变量和 HEROKU 运行时 dyno 元数据,但我想看看还有什么,例如哪个 git 用户正在进行部署,或者是否有用于确定是部署还是重新启动等的变量。

感谢您的帮助。

P.S 我已经尝试过 deployhooks 但它不能解决我的问题。

最佳答案

Linux printenv 命令将显示每个可用的环境变量。

关于shell - 如何从 Heroku 获取所有 ENV 变量(包括内部变量),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/50989657/

相关文章:

bash - 如何编写一个 bash 脚本来递归计算每个文档中的单词数?

heroku - 从 '@babel/plugin-proposal-decorators' 找不到模块 '/app'

javascript - Node.js 为 heroku 构建 json api

java - Spring Boot 2 未获取操作系统环境变量

regex - 使用反向引用在两个模式之间添加所有行

linux - 如何让频率出现在终端的模式后面?

postgresql - Heroku 目前是否支持 postgresql 时态表扩展?

python - 如何在 Windows 命令行中将运行 Python 的命令制作为脚本?

vb6 - 如何设置永久用户环境变量?

php - 从 apache 服务器中的 php 访问 shell 可执行文件